Output 41def6a8ba357bf05cf5e40df332ed9cd5a3edbb1954677813da4b2f8ad87419:0

value
2020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db866f32ef0afa29e4fde3d4b774138d03e92fee OP_EQUAL
address
3MhkxDdA5MijmaZTJgj73K84EH1mujZRkk
transaction
41def6a8ba357bf05cf5e40df332ed9cd5a3edbb1954677813da4b2f8ad87419
confirmations
420257
spent
true